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Rabbit Junk's song The Expedition describe the final moments of a survivor of an expedition that ended in disaster. The singer is the only survivor and has found temporary safety in a chamber, but knows it won't last long as the creature they encountered will soon break through the door. The creature, invisible to their senses, was attracted to the heat of the expedition members' bodies and consumed them one by one, showing them their future as it did so. The survivor is recording their final hours in the hopes that it will help future expeditions stop the terror that killed them all.


The lyrics paint a picture of a terrifying and unique creature that is almost completely invisible until it feeds. It has the ability to consume its victims and show them their future as it does so, prolonging their agony. The survivor is resigned to their fate and holds no hope for rescue, but hopes that their recording will help others. The lyrics also contain a sense of desperation as the creature exerts force on the door and the survivor implores whoever finds their recording to seal the catacombs to prevent the creature from reproducing and causing more horror.


Overall, the lyrics of The Expedition describe a chilling and gruesome encounter with a creature that is both terrifying and fascinating. The tone is bleak and hopeless, with a sense of inevitability to the survivor's demise. The song raises questions about the nature of the creature, its origins and motives, and the possibility of defeating it.
